From 2c4764f89e214ee83aa0e631abe2f4908e50e6a3 Mon Sep 17 00:00:00 2001 From: Michaela <85624192+mkrbr@users.noreply.github.com> Date: Wed, 11 Jun 2025 15:48:08 +0200 Subject: [PATCH] Adds loading state accessibility (#10926) Improves accessibility by adding screen reader support to loading indicators. This ensures that users with disabilities are informed when the document is loading, improving the overall user experience. --- lib/core/src/lib/i18n/en.json | 3 ++- .../components/pdf-viewer/pdf-viewer.component.html | 3 ++- .../viewer-render/viewer-render.component.html | 9 ++++++--- 3 files changed, 10 insertions(+), 5 deletions(-) diff --git a/lib/core/src/lib/i18n/en.json b/lib/core/src/lib/i18n/en.json index 7b78720b0d..06550092a1 100644 --- a/lib/core/src/lib/i18n/en.json +++ b/lib/core/src/lib/i18n/en.json @@ -452,7 +452,8 @@ "CANCEL": "Cancel", "RESET": "Reset", "THUMBNAILS": "Document thumbnails", - "THUMBNAILS_PANLEL_CLOSE": "Close thumbnails panel" + "THUMBNAILS_PANLEL_CLOSE": "Close thumbnails panel", + "LOADING": "Document is loading" }, "PAGE_LABEL": { "SHOWING": "Showing", diff --git a/lib/core/src/lib/viewer/components/pdf-viewer/pdf-viewer.component.html b/lib/core/src/lib/viewer/components/pdf-viewer/pdf-viewer.component.html index defce60eb2..0a57422f87 100644 --- a/lib/core/src/lib/viewer/components/pdf-viewer/pdf-viewer.component.html +++ b/lib/core/src/lib/viewer/components/pdf-viewer/pdf-viewer.component.html @@ -33,7 +33,8 @@ aria-expanded="true">